Oracle Exadataデータベースマシンは、データベースワークロードに最適化された事前に構成され、事前に調整され、事前にテストされたデータセンターアプライアンスです。 OLTPとデータウェアハウジングワークロードの両方で、高性能、スケーラビリティ、および信頼性を提供します。 Oracle Exadata X8Mは、パフォーマンスと可用性をさらに向上させるための強化されたハードウェアとソフトウェア機能を含むOracle Exadataデータベースマシンの最新バージョンです。
Oracle 1Z0-902試験は、Exadata X8Mシステムを実装および維持したいプロフェッショナルを対象としています。この試験は、Exadataシステムのアーキテクチャ、データベース展開、構成および管理、バックアップおよびリカバリ、パフォーマンスチューニングなど、さまざまなトピックをカバーしています。試験には、候補者がExadata X8Mのコンポーネントとその相互作用について強い理解を持っていることが必要です。

質問 # 45
Which three statements are true about the CELLCLI command?
- A. It requires root privileges to create CELLDISKS and GRIDDISKS.
- B. It can execute commands on multiple storage servers in parallel.
- C. It can be executed on storage servers.
- D. It can be executed using the DCLI utility.
- E. It has command-line history.
正解:C、D、E
解説:
The CellCLI utility supports command-line history.
Each Exadata Storage cell can be monitored, configured, and maintained using the cellcli command line interface.
The dcli utility facilitates centralized management across an Oracle Exadata Storage Server Software realm by automating the execution of CellCLI commands on a set of cells and returning the output to the centralized management location where the dcli utility was run.
